Prioritizing Physical Wellness
Sitting for extended periods can have adverse effects on your physical wellness. Here’s how to counteract the negative impact and promote physical well-being:
- Desk Exercises: Incorporate desk exercises into your routine. Simple stretches, leg lifts, and seated marches can help avoid stiffness and keep your body moving. You can also set a timer to remind yourself to move every hour.
- Ergonomic Workspace: Ensure your workspace is ergonomic. Adjust your chair, keyboard, and monitor to promote proper posture. Maintaining good posture can help you support the back and neck.
- Take Walking Breaks: Use your breaks to take short walks. Even a few minutes of walking can add to your energy levels and avoid the risks associated with prolonged sitting.
- Stay Hydrated: Keep a water bottle at your desk and drink water throughout the day. Proper hydration has a big impact on overall wellness and can help you stay alert and focused.
Supporting Mental Well-Being
Maintaining a healthy work-life balance is essential, as it provides the foundation for a sound mind. Now, let’s explore ways to prioritize your mental well-being at the office:
- Manage Stress: Practice stress management techniques such as deep breathing exercises, mindfulness meditation, or progressive muscle relaxation. These techniques can help you stay calm and focused under pressure.
- Organize Your Workspace: A cluttered desk can lead to a cluttered mind. Take a few minutes at the beginning or end of the day to organize your workspace. A tidy desk can help manage stress and make you more productive.
- Prioritize Tasks: Use to-do lists or digital task management tools to prioritize your workload. Breaking tasks into smaller, manageable steps can help you control feelings of being overwhelmed.
Effective Time Management
Balancing the demands of work and personal life requires effective time management skills. Effective time management is key to productivity and maintaining work-life balance:
- Set Boundaries: Establish clear boundaries between work and personal life. Avoid bringing work home whenever possible. This separation helps you disconnect and recharge.
- Plan Your Day: Start each workday by outlining your tasks and setting specific goals. A well-planned day can help you focus and manage stress.
- Limit Multitasking: While multitasking might seem like a time-saver, it can lead to decreased productivity and make stress worse. Focus on one task at a time for more effective results.
